3B:23-34. Conditions precedent to suit for devise
An action to recover a devise may not be maintained until:
a. The devise becomes due and payable;
b. Reasonable demand for payment is made upon the personal representative; and
c. A refunding bond in substantially the form prescribed in N.J.S. 3B:23-26 is tendered to the personal representative by the devisee, or the guardian of his estate if the devisee is an infant or a mental incompetent, and, if he refuses to accept the refunding bond, is filed with the clerk of the court, prior to the commencement of the action.
L.1981, c. 405, s. 3B:23-34, eff. May 1, 1982.
